Abstract
- Highlights: [•] Nutrient retention cannot be neglected in eco-hydrological watershed modelling. [•] Nutrients coming from diffuse sources do not need in-stream river processes. [•] Retention in soils and rivers is needed to well capture all nutrient concentrations. [•] Most complex model approach for river processes delivers best seasonal dynamics. [•] High complexity requires high calibration effort but is not necessary in all cases. [Copyright &y& Elsevier]
